Greta Van Fleet Announce ‘Starcatcher’ Tour Dates

Greta Van Fleet recently announced their third studio album, Starcatcher. In celebration of their new music, the band has shared a slew of new tour dates for this summer.

Following a pair of festival dates, Greta Van Fleet’s headlining tour will kick off on July 24 in Nashville, Tennessee. After their pseudo-hometown show, the band will wind around the South, making a couple of stops in Texas. Elsewhere, the band will perform in Seattle, New York City, and Boston. The four-piece has tapped Kaleo, Surf Curse, Mt. Joy, and Black Honey as support acts for the duration of the tour.

The band previewed Starcatcher with the lead single, “Meeting The Master.”

“‘Meeting The Master’ peers into an esoteric world heeded by the word of a wise teacher,” the band said in a statement. “Sung in the voice of a devout believer, and eventual group exclamation, the song details the love these fervent followers have for their teacher and their firm belief in his vision. It’s an exotic spiritual journey. A dark comedy that inevitably ends in chaos.”

The entire album was written and recorded by the band – singer Josh Kiszka, guitarist Jake Kiszka, bassist/keyboardist Sam Kiszka, and drummer Danny Wagner – with producer Dave Cobb.

The band made use of the RCA Studios in Nashville to create this project, hoping the legendary space would capture the energy of their frenetic live shows.

“We didn’t really have to force or be intense about writing, because everything that happened was very instinctual,” Jake Kiszka said in a statement. “If anything, the record is our perspective, and sums up where we are as a group and individually as musicians.”
